He spent much of his working years in Kano, Nigeria, a predominantly Muslim State with the Nigerian Airport Authority, Kano International Airport from where he responded to the call of God in 1992. He left his job as a security superintendent with the airports authority for the United States of America to study for the ministry. He was admitted into Criswell College from where he transferred to Christ for the Nations Institute (CFNI) in Dallas in 1995. He graduated from school of pastoral ministries of CFNI in December, 1997. During his school years, he served as an interim with the Ideal Pentecostal Family Church , in Dallas, Texas, under the apostolic covering of Bishop (Dr.) Ray Campbell.
